Milford Haven, Shark Trip September '07
5 mates and myself booked the Celtic Wildcat (Neyland) for a days shark fishing last September, and following an early start, we steamed off to the Hatts & Barrells Reef to stock up on fresh mackerel for the chum. While feathering for the mackerel, a number of other species took a liking to out hokkaiis - codling, pollack, whiting, pouting, poor cod, launce, lesser weever, amongst others.
We arrived at our chosen spot, after mashing the mackerel for a good half hour or so, and the engines were switched off and the chum bags hurled over the side. A rod each with a flapper suspended under a balloon quickly followed.
We didn't have to wait long for the 1st run, and yes - it was my rod that was clicking!
So I struck into my 1st ever shark, and after a good hard struggle, brought it to the side of the boat. A blue shark of about 60lb, but in the struggle to tail the fish, it decided that it had had enough and spat the hook. Gutted I didn't get a picture of the it!
It went quiet for a while but the slick was obviously working as another rod started to click, indicating another run. Mark was into a fish.
Which turned out to be his 1st Porbeagle shark.....

Report, Garnffrwd
Date - 10th February 2008
Time - 10am - 5pm
Venue - Garnffrwd Trout Fishery
Species Caught - Rainbow Trout
At last a break in the weather, so decided to meet up with a few mates to wet the fly gear for the 1st time in '08, at Garnffrwd, for a catch & release ticket.
Bright sunlight hampered the fishing but we still managed 7 fish between the 3 of us. Personally, I managed 3 - all falling to a small bloodworm imitation, fished slowly (practically static!) on a floating line. Biggest fish was approx 2lb.
